Hi guys.
Turns out after you add a sleeping bag and inflating mat to a 6'4'' 18 stone guy this hammock is too small. Nothing serious, bug net in your face and/or feet pressure. But I think it would be perfect for anyone up to 6'.
This item is exactly 6 days old, I thought someone would like to have it before I return it. Current wait for one of those is 4-5 weeks and this one is a bit cheaper.

It's double layer so weight limit is 130kg and it's green (same colour as the stuff sack in the picture) with black bug net. Absolutely no modifications, customisations, damage, alterations etc.
Comes with fixed ridge line, ridge line organiser, bishop bag and a small pouch for storing the bug net. I have opted for strap suspension with the cinch buckle. Hammock with bits is exactly 600g, straps and buckles 250g (whoopie system normally comes out around 130g).

2ewcz8x.jpg


£90 the whole package or £80 without the suspension. That is my refund if I return it.
